The Performance Edge: How Caffeine Works
Caffeine is one of the most widely researched and effective ergogenic aids available to athletes. Its primary mechanism of action involves acting as an adenosine receptor antagonist in the central nervous system. Adenosine typically promotes relaxation and drowsiness; by blocking its receptors, caffeine increases neuronal firing and the release of neurotransmitters like dopamine and norepinephrine.
This physiological cascade translates into several performance benefits for endurance and power athletes:
- Reduced Perception of Effort (RPE): Athletes often feel that the exercise is less strenuous, allowing them to push harder or maintain intensity for longer.
- Enhanced Endurance Performance: Studies consistently show improvements in time to exhaustion and time trial performance.
- Increased Fat Oxidation: Caffeine can promote the use of fat as fuel, sparing glycogen stores, which is particularly beneficial for longer events.
- Improved Focus and Alertness: Central nervous system stimulation sharpens cognitive function and reaction time.
- Potential for Increased Power Output: Some research suggests benefits for short, high-intensity efforts.
Defining "Too Much": The Dose-Response Curve
The optimal dose of caffeine for performance is not a linear scale where more is always better. Research indicates a dose-response curve, meaning there's a sweet spot, beyond which benefits plateau or adverse effects begin to emerge.
- Optimal Dosage Range: Most studies suggest an effective dose of 3-6 milligrams of caffeine per kilogram of body weight (mg/kg) for performance enhancement. For a 70 kg (154 lb) athlete, this translates to roughly 210-420 mg of caffeine. Doses above 6 mg/kg rarely provide additional performance benefits and significantly increase the risk of side effects.
- Individual Sensitivity: Genetic factors, habitual caffeine intake, and individual metabolic rates significantly influence how a person responds to caffeine. Some individuals are "fast metabolizers" and tolerate higher doses, while "slow metabolizers" may experience adverse effects at much lower doses. Chronic caffeine users may also develop tolerance, requiring slightly higher doses to achieve the same effect, though this should still remain within the recommended range.
- Ceiling Effect: There's a "ceiling" to caffeine's benefits. Taking 10 mg/kg, for instance, is unlikely to improve performance beyond 3-6 mg/kg and is far more likely to cause severe negative reactions.
Warning Signs: Symptoms of Excessive Caffeine
Exceeding your optimal caffeine threshold, especially before a high-stakes event like a race, can be detrimental. Symptoms of too much caffeine can manifest both physically and psychologically:
- Gastrointestinal Distress: Nausea, stomach cramps, diarrhea, and frequent urge to urinate or defecate. These symptoms can be race-ending.
- Increased Heart Rate and Palpitations: While a slight increase in heart rate is normal, excessive caffeine can lead to uncomfortable and potentially dangerous arrhythmias or an overly elevated resting heart rate.
- Jitters and Tremors: Involuntary muscle twitching or shaking, which can impair fine motor control and coordination.
- Anxiety and Nervousness: A heightened state of anxiety, panic attacks, or extreme restlessness, severely impacting focus and mental readiness.
- Headache and Dizziness: Paradoxically, too much caffeine can trigger headaches, especially in those sensitive to it.
- Sleep Disturbances (if taken too late): While less of a concern for morning races, consuming high doses of caffeine too close to bedtime can severely disrupt sleep, impacting recovery and next-day performance.
Timing is Everything: When to Consume
The timing of caffeine intake is crucial for maximizing its benefits and minimizing adverse effects.
- Peak Absorption: Caffeine is rapidly absorbed from the gastrointestinal tract, reaching peak blood concentrations approximately 45-60 minutes after ingestion.
- Pre-Race Window: For most races, consuming caffeine about 60 minutes prior to the start will ensure it's circulating effectively when you need it most.
- Duration of Effect: The effects of caffeine can last for several hours, depending on the dose and individual metabolism. Its half-life (the time it takes for half of the substance to be eliminated from the body) is typically 3-7 hours. This means for longer endurance events, a single pre-race dose may be sufficient, or smaller top-up doses might be considered judiciously during the event (e.g., via caffeinated gels), provided they've been practiced in training.
Practical Strategies for Race Day Caffeine
To harness caffeine's power without falling victim to its downsides, meticulous planning and self-awareness are key:
- Test in Training, Always: Never introduce a new supplement or dosage on race day. Experiment with different doses and timings during long training sessions or mock races to understand your individual response.
- Know Your Body: Start with a lower dose (e.g., 2-3 mg/kg) and gradually increase if needed, carefully monitoring for side effects. Pay attention to how different sources (coffee, gels, pills) affect you.
- Consider Caffeine Sources:
- Coffee: Dosage can vary wildly depending on brew strength and size. A typical 8 oz cup can range from 80-150 mg.
- Caffeine Pills/Tablets: Offer precise dosing and are often preferred by athletes for consistency.
- Caffeinated Gels/Chews: Convenient for during-race top-ups but often contain lower doses (25-50 mg per serving).
- Pre-Workout Supplements: Often contain very high doses, sometimes exceeding 300 mg per serving, and may include other stimulants. Use with extreme caution, especially before a race.
- Consider a Caffeine Washout (Optional): For habitual high-caffeine users, a brief "washout" period (e.g., 4-7 days before the race) of reducing or eliminating caffeine can resensitize adenosine receptors, potentially making the race day dose more impactful. However, this can lead to withdrawal symptoms (headaches, fatigue), so it's a strategy that requires careful planning and testing in training.
- Stay Hydrated: While caffeine is a mild diuretic, its effects are generally minimal for well-hydrated individuals. However, the increased fluid loss combined with race exertion can still be a concern. Ensure adequate fluid intake before and during the race.
